> Tegan Dowling wrote: > > Hi list: > > > > I'm experimenting with using > > http://www.pmwiki.org/wiki/Cookbook/IncludeUrl to display a client's > > blogger blog in a page on their wiki. Funny formatting stuff happens > > that I think we can live with, except for the appearance of some > > non-standard characters among the text from the included blog. At least > > in MSIE7 and Firefox 3.01, I see the character  (if it comes through > > email to you) between sentences in the text. > > > > You can see the experiment at > > http://www.wellspringinc.org/Site/TestBlogDisplay -- note the  between > > sentences of the "Flood Relief Update" blog entry. > > > > I have tried using "charset=utf-8" in place of "charset=iso-8859-1" in > > the skin's .tmpl file, but that's no help. Can anyone suggest anything > > that might fix the problem? > > You need to include the xlpage-utf-8.php in your config.php > > include_once("$FarmD/scripts/xlpage-utf-8.php"); That did it -- thanks, Chris!
